WebDiarrhea is a common symptom of diabetes. It’s more common in people who have had diabetes for a long time. Sometimes, people with diabetes-related diarrhea also experience fecal (bowel) incontinence, especially at night. That’s because nerve damage (neuropathy) due to diabetes affects the anal sphincter. WebJan 24, 2024 · Gastroenteritis is an infection of the gut (intestines) which usually causes symptoms such as being sick (vomiting) and diarrhoea. Norovirus is the most common virus causing gastroenteritis in adults in the UK. In most cases the infection clears within a few days but sometimes takes longer.
